Skip to content

Aws sdk cpp disable flaky test#135928

Merged
happysalada merged 1 commit intoNixOS:staging-nextfrom
happysalada:aws_sdk_cpp_disable_flaky_test
Aug 28, 2021
Merged

Aws sdk cpp disable flaky test#135928
happysalada merged 1 commit intoNixOS:staging-nextfrom
happysalada:aws_sdk_cpp_disable_flaky_test

Conversation

@happysalada
Copy link
Copy Markdown
Contributor

Motivation for this change

The test for aws-sdk-cpp is flaky https://hydra.nixos.org/build/150722293/nixlog/1
removing the file completely is a little bit of an overkill, but it's certainly better than wasting time on a flaky test.
I tried building locally and I did not get a failure.

Things done
  • Built on platform(s)
    • x86_64-linux
    • aarch64-linux
    • x86_64-darwin
    • aarch64-darwin
  • For non-Linux: Is sandbox = true set in nix.conf? (See Nix manual)
  • Tested via one or more NixOS test(s) if existing and applicable for the change (look inside nixos/tests)
  • Tested compilation of all packages that depend on this change using nix-shell -p nixpkgs-review --run "nixpkgs-review wip"
  • Tested execution of all binary files (usually in ./result/bin/)
  • 21.11 Release Notes (or backporting 21.05 Release notes)
    • (Package updates) Added a release notes entry if the change is major or breaking
    • (Module updates) Added a release notes entry if the change is significant
    • (Module addition) Added a release notes entry if adding a new NixOS module
  • Fits CONTRIBUTING.md.

@happysalada happysalada mentioned this pull request Aug 27, 2021
@ofborg ofborg Bot requested a review from edolstra August 27, 2021 15:56
@ofborg ofborg Bot added 10.rebuild-darwin: 11-100 This PR causes between 11 and 100 packages to rebuild on Darwin. 10.rebuild-linux: 11-100 This PR causes between 11 and 100 packages to rebuild on Linux. labels Aug 27, 2021
@r-burns
Copy link
Copy Markdown
Contributor

r-burns commented Aug 27, 2021

Disabling the test looks good to me. I'm -1 on the auto-formatting prior to settling on an approach in NixOS/rfcs#101.

@happysalada
Copy link
Copy Markdown
Contributor Author

cool, I did it in a separate commit, let me revert.

@happysalada happysalada force-pushed the aws_sdk_cpp_disable_flaky_test branch from 7ac84f2 to b2621bd Compare August 28, 2021 00:45
@happysalada
Copy link
Copy Markdown
Contributor Author

Removed, let me know if that works for you.

Copy link
Copy Markdown
Contributor

@r-burns r-burns left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

LGTM!

@happysalada happysalada merged commit c65ec0c into NixOS:staging-next Aug 28, 2021
@happysalada happysalada deleted the aws_sdk_cpp_disable_flaky_test branch August 28, 2021 01:06
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

10.rebuild-darwin: 11-100 This PR causes between 11 and 100 packages to rebuild on Darwin. 10.rebuild-linux: 11-100 This PR causes between 11 and 100 packages to rebuild on Linux.

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ants